Key Skills to Look For
Digital Marketing Tools
A Marketing Communications Manager should be proficient in digital marketing tools such as Google Analytics, SEO optimization, and social media advertising. They should be able to measure campaign success and adjust strategies accordingly.
Content Creation
The ability to create compelling content is crucial. This includes writing, graphic design, and video production skills. A strong portfolio showcasing their work can be a significant plus.
Communication Skills
Excellent communication and interpersonal skills are necessary for a Marketing Communications Manager to effectively collaborate with teams, manage external agencies, and represent the company in public.
Project Management
They should be able to manage multiple projects simultaneously, prioritize tasks, and meet deadlines. Tools like Trello or Asana can be essential for this role.
Market Research
The ability to conduct market research and analyze consumer behavior is vital. This helps in tailoring marketing strategies to the target audience.
Brand Management
A Marketing Communications Manager should understand how to maintain and enhance the brand's image across all marketing channels.
Crisis Communications
They should be prepared to handle crisis communications effectively, minimizing negative impacts on the brand.
Data Analysis
Being able to analyze data to inform marketing decisions is a key skill. This includes understanding metrics and using data to adjust marketing strategies.
Screening & Interviewing Process
Initial Screening
The first step involves reviewing resumes and cover letters to shortlist candidates based on their experience and skills.
Portfolio Review
Reviewing the candidate's portfolio to assess their previous work and success stories.
Sample Interview Questions for Marketing Communications Manager
- Can you describe a successful marketing campaign you've led?
- How do you stay updated with the latest marketing trends?
- How do you measure the success of a marketing campaign?
- Can you give an example of a challenging marketing problem you've faced and how you solved it?
- How do you manage your team during a product launch?
- What strategies do you use to engage with your target audience?
Assessment of Soft Skills
Assessing the candidate's soft skills, such as teamwork, communication, and problem-solving, during the interview process.
Factors for Successful Collaboration
Clear Briefs
Providing clear briefs to the Marketing Communications Manager ensures they understand the project's objectives and scope.
Regular Check-ins
Regular meetings help in monitoring progress, addressing issues, and ensuring the project is on track.
Revision Process
Establishing a clear revision process helps in managing expectations and ensuring satisfaction with the final output.
Contract and Confidentiality
Having a comprehensive contract that includes confidentiality agreements protects the company's interests.
Challenges to Watch Out For
Cultural and Language Barriers
Being aware of cultural differences and potential language barriers can help in managing a diverse team or client base.
Keeping Up with Trends
The marketing landscape is constantly evolving. Ensuring the Marketing Communications Manager stays updated is crucial.
Measuring ROI
Accurately measuring the return on investment (ROI) of marketing campaigns can be challenging but is essential for evaluating success.
